Bulgaria is known as the garden of Eastern Europe because of its pleasant climate; warm summers and mild winters.
Bulgaria is a part of Eastern Europe. However, if Europe was split into its 5 regions, then Bulgaria is a part of Southern Europe (you could go even further from there and say Southeastern Europe).
